It was released. Could have easily topped 100 of these per day if targeting them with bait, but I was focused on Peacock Bass and Wolf Fish using lures. The world record Black Piranha came from this spot and I would have had a good shot at breaking the record if I had just fished for those all day. I never actually focused on trying to catch them, but most places in the Amazon you are going to end up with some Piranha no matter what even if fishing with lures.
